Celina graduate named Miami's interim head coach
Former Celina and Miami (OH) University football standout Mike Bath was named interim head coach of the RedHawks for the remainder of the 2013 season on Sunday afternoon after Don Treadwell was fired following a 21-9 loss to Central Michigan that dropped Miami to 0-5 on the season.
